The Tilley Research Group – University of Zurich (UZH)

The Tilley Research Group at the University of Zurich (UZH) pioneers the development of advanced materials for solar fuels and organic electrosynthesis. Under the leadership of Prof. David Tilley, the team focuses on innovative electrochemical and photoelectrochemical strategies that convert (solar) energy into chemical fuels and high-value chemical products derived from renewable resources. PeCATHS Holds Its 1st General Assembly at ICN2

The PeCATHS consortium gathered in Barcelona on 2–3 December 2025 for its first General Assembly, hosted by the Catalan Institute of Nanoscience and Nanotechnology (ICN2). This meeting brought together the consortium members from seven leading European institutions to review progress to date and establish next steps for 2026.
